Descriptive Gazetteer Entry for St Breock

St Breock, par. and vil., Cornwall, on river Camel - par. (containing part of Wadebridge town), 7984 ac., pop. 1787; the vil. is ?? mile S. of Wadebridge and 10 miles NW. of Bodmin road sta. St Breock's Down attains an alt. of 730 ft.


(John Bartholomew, Gazetteer of the British Isles (1887))
